Remote access scammers try to convince you that you have a computer or internet problem and the caller will begin by asking you to switch on your computer then guiding you through to gain remote access to your computer. You receive a call claiming to be from the Department of Home Affairs with the caller requesting money to progress visa applications or threatening with deportation if money is not paid.
